      Condé Nast is a global media company producing the highest quality content with a footprint of more than 1 billion consumers in 32 territories through print, digital, video and social platforms. The company’s portfolio includes many of the world’s most respected and influential media properties including Vogue, Vanity Fair, Glamour, Self, GQ, The New Yorker, Condé Nast Traveler/Traveller, Allure, AD, Bon Appétit and Wired, among others. Condé Nast Entertainment was launched in 2011 to develop film, television and premium digital video programming.

      Condé Nast is a global media company, home to iconic brands including Vogue, The New Yorker, GQ, Glamour, AD, Vanity Fair and Wired, among many others. The company's award-winning content reaches 84 million consumers in print, 367 million in digital and 379 million across social platforms, and generates more than 1 billion video views each month.

      The company is headquartered in London and New York, and operates in 32 markets worldwide, including China, France, Germany, India, Italy, Japan, Mexico & Latin America, Russia, Spain, Taiwan, the U.K. and the U.S., with local license partners across the globe.

      The Executive Director - Consumer Revenue (CR) will be based in NY and is accountable for driving the Vogue CR portfolio P&L by achieving acquisition, monetization and retention targets across subscription and membership businesses while future proofing the business. This role takes the lead on partnering with Global Editorial Teams and Market Managing Directors to drive consumer revenue results. Developing consumer revenue strategies and managing the implementation of tactical and strategic marketing plans, building addressable audiences, and monetizing those audiences through digital and print subscription, memberships, newsstand, commerce (working collaboratively with our Consumer Revenue Commerce org), events (with our Events teams) models. This role will create strategies that deliver not only topline but also bottom line revenue that meets Condé Nast’s profit margin objectives for Vogue, globally. This role will inform market expansion opportunities across the brands in this portfolio.
